/**
* This is accessed remotly to allow outside scripts access to ampache information
* as such it needs to verify the session id that is passed
*/
define('NO_SESSION','1');
require_once '../lib/init.php';
// If it's not a handshake then we can allow it to take up lots of time
if ($_REQUEST['action'] != 'handshake') {
set_time_limit(0);
}
/* Set the correct headers */
header("Content-type: text/xml; charset=" . Config::get('site_charset'));
header("Content-Disposition: attachment; filename=information.xml");
// If we don't even have access control on then we can't use this!
if (!Config::get('access_control')) {
ob_end_clean();
debug_event('Access Control','Error Attempted to use XML API with Access Control turned off','3');
echo XML_Data::error('501', T_('Access Control not Enabled'));
exit;
}
/**
* Verify the existance of the Session they passed in we do allow them to
* login via this interface so we do have an exception for action=login
*/
if (!Session::exists('api', $_REQUEST['auth']) AND $_REQUEST['action'] != 'handshake' AND $_REQUEST['action'] != 'ping') {
debug_event('Access Denied','Invalid Session attempt to API [' . $_REQUEST['action'] . ']','3');
ob_end_clean();
echo XML_Data::error('401', T_('Session Expired'));
exit();
}
// If the session exists then let's try to pull some data from it to see if we're still allowed to do this
$username =
($_REQUEST['action'] == 'handshake' || $_REQUEST['action'] == 'ping')
? $_REQUEST['user']
: Session::username($_REQUEST['auth']);
if (!Access::check_network('init-api', $username, 5)) {
debug_event('Access Denied','Unauthorized access attempt to API [' . $_SERVER['REMOTE_ADDR'] . ']', '3');
ob_end_clean();
echo XML_Data::error('403', T_('Unauthorized access attempt to API - ACL Error'));
exit();
}
if ($_REQUEST['action'] != 'handshake' AND $_REQUEST['action'] != 'ping') {
Session::extend($_REQUEST['auth']);
$GLOBALS['user'] = User::get_from_username($session['username']);
}
// Get the list of possible methods for the Ampache API
$methods = get_class_methods('api');
// Define list of internal functions that should be skipped
$internal_functions = array('set_filter');
// Recurse through them and see if we're calling one of them
foreach ($methods as $method) {
if (in_array($method,$internal_functions)) { continue; }
// If the method is the same as the action being called
// Then let's call this function!
if ($_GET['action'] == $method) {
call_user_func(array('api',$method),$_GET);
// We only allow a single function to be called, and we assume it's cleaned up!
exit;
}
} // end foreach methods in API
// If we manage to get here, we still need to hand out an XML document
ob_end_clean();
echo XML_Data::error('405', T_('Invalid Request'));
